Finds Edit: Clothes Rails. Free standing clothing rails are perfect for spare bedrooms, master bedrooms and hallways. They give you easy access to garments and coats without having to rummage around inside a wardrobe. If you want to come out of the closet, you might want one of these fabulous Clothes Rails.
